Block 143665

e7bcff7aeac3fa4849021f62712861a94c9fd439a1fec6baa94caebee569f65a
Transactions3
Height143665
Confirmations604516
TimestampMon, 17 Nov 2014 00:07:08 UTC
Size (bytes)643
Version1
Merkle Roota1ca6c3f2f2607742e53b3d92eb91a1f3a98b26c47cd00192c96fc60b7353d4d
Nonce0
Bits1c120d18
Difficulty14.18170752324598

Transactions

No Inputs (Newly Generated Coins)
Unparsed address0 PPC ×
Fee: 0 PPC
604515 Confirmations0 PPC
Fee: 0 PPC
604515 Confirmations54.71 PPC